How to block IP range or country with firewalld?
How can I block IP range or entire country on CentOS 7 with FirewallD? The IP range starts with 180.76.15.* and is Chinese IP.
The command below works for single IP but not for range:
firewall-cmd --permanent --add-rich-rule="rule family='ipv4' source address='126.96.36.199' reject"
I tried with this command for the range but without success:
firewall-cmd –permanent –add-rich-rule=“rule family=‘ipv4’ source address='180.76.15/24’ reject”
These answers are provided by our Community. If you find them useful, show some love by clicking the heart. If you run into issues leave a comment, or add your own answer to help others.×